Lawyers have the right to change firms: ABA Formal Opinion 489

Source: OTHERWISE: Lawyers have the right to change firms: ABA Formal Opinion 489

Lawyers have the right to leave a firm and practice at another firm. Likewise, clients have the right to switch lawyers or law firms, subject to approval of a tribunal, when applicable (and conflicts of interest). The ethics rules do not allow non-competition clauses in partnership, member, shareholder, or employment agreements. Lawyers and law firm management have ethical obligations to assure the orderly transition of client matters when lawyers notify a firm they intend to move to a new firm.

News from the Florida Keys

An assistant state attorney in Monroe County (The Florida Keys) has just agreed to a plea in which she will use her law license for one year as a result of prosecutorial misconduct. According to the article in the Miami Herald (December 5, 2019), Colleen Dunne withheld evidence from defense attorneys as to three recorded phone calls between the defendant and his son.  The case will also result in her termination from her job as an assistant state attorney.  The plea and sanctions are still subject to review by the Florida Supreme Court.
